Abstract

Rainfall infiltration and canal seepage are the main causes of slope instability, the paper considered the factors such as soil type, soil-water characteristic curve and rainfall duration, and analysed the stability of unsaturated soil slope. The calculation results show that rainfall has a significant impact on the stability of the slope, as the matric suction in the unsaturated soil makes the slope safer. However, it reduced during rainfall, so the safety factor is greatly reduced when the continuous rainfall occurred. Moreover, when rainfall infiltration and canal seepage coupled, it is worse than just taking one factor into account, and the slope safety factor decreases from stable to unstable.
